Having trouble with my motor idling...has anyone had this problem and how did they fix it? At the moment i can't get the engine idle down from 1500rpm. I just changed the throttle body today as there was a leak in the butterfly assembly on the old one but nothing has changed and i can't wind the idle adjustment down any further. Also when i rev it to about 2500rpm and let it go the manifold vibrates harshly at a point in the rev range both on the way up and on the way down. The car is going in for a tune this weekend but we thought the new throttle body would have ironed out a few problems and it hasn't. Has anyone got any ideas?
To cheak cracks and leak's, get soem aero-strater or 'start-ya-bastard' and spray around manifoild: rev's rise then you got problem.
For the high idle, check that when you have blocked up the vacuum lines you have not simply hooked up a air entry to a vacuum hole... MANY people do this (I had one for a while).
So for each line block it off seperately rather than routing one line to another one...
I went from a high idle of about 1400 to 800. It idles from 700-900 dependant on weather conditions (and accessories on) as the factory VSV (idle up) is not hooked up.
check all the manifold bolts if theyre all tight you may have a cracked/broken inlet manifold, this can happen if the support stay to the block isnt there so check for that as well. if all thats ok then the most likely cause is the idle up needing a blow out/service and the vacume lines checked.
